Noise-canceling

If you're in a noisy city, flying on a plane or working at home with co-workers in the next room clacking away at their keyboards, headphones that block out noise can help you concentrate and block out distracting sounds. They typically employ active noise cancellation, which uses built-in microphones to listen to your environment and emits an inverted sound wave that cancels out ambient sound.

Selecting the best noise-canceling headphones depends on your needs and budget. You might want to prioritize an option that is light comfortable, comfortable and easy to connect and control using your smartphone or music player. Other considerations might include the built-in battery that will provide hours of listening and a carrying case for travel.

Over-the-ear ANC headphones offer the best noise-cancelling capability. Earbuds are more compact but are not as effective in blocking ambient sound.
